Product Description:
The Sanyo Denki manufacturer designed PE2A050AMDBP0A Servo Amplifier to provide optimal motor performance. It features a control system that integrates both analog and digital signals for seamless integration. This Servo Amplifier is capable of generating a 3-phase drive and also offers important safety features to protect against overload and overheating.
Through its R, S, and T contacts the PE2A050AMDBP0A Servo Amplifier works with a 3-phase AC input. Through its U, V, and W output ports it delivers power to motors. The amplifier can handle a maximum of 200V of power and 5.8A of current. It can work with either 50 or 60 Hz frequencies, so it can be used in more than one place. The PE2A050AMDBP0A Servo Amplifier has serial transmission ports CN1 and CN2 for controlling it from outside the device. The control and feedback lines link to the X and COM terminals. The MI, M2, and SG ports can connect to encoders or I/O ports. The control uses analog and digital methods to improve accuracy. The unit can handle 5A output current. This series power supply input is commonly 24–48 VDC. For more complex motor tasks, it comes with an encoder input. For real-time states indicators such as POWER, H1, H2, RDY1, RDY2, and SELECT are used.
The Servo amplifiers PE2A050AMDBP0A can be mounted on DIN rails or panels. The frequency is usually kHz and it possibly operates at -10C to +60C.
